少儿编程免费课程是学什么内容
-
少儿编程免费课程通常包括以下内容:
-
计算机基础知识:学习计算机的基本概念、硬件组成和操作系统等基础知识,了解计算机的工作原理和基本操作。
-
编程语言入门:学习编程语言的基本语法和常用命令,如Python、Scratch等。通过简单的编程练习,培养学生的逻辑思维和问题解决能力。
-
算法与数据结构:学习常用的算法和数据结构,如排序算法、查找算法、栈、队列等。通过算法和数据结构的学习,培养学生的思维能力和解决问题的方法。
-
网页设计与开发:学习HTML、CSS和JavaScript等网页设计和开发的基础知识,了解网页的结构和样式,学习制作简单的网页和交互效果。
-
应用开发与创意编程:学习移动应用开发的基本知识和技能,如App Inventor、Swift等。通过实践项目,培养学生的创新思维和动手能力。
-
人工智能与机器学习:学习人工智能和机器学习的基本概念和算法,了解人工智能在生活和工作中的应用。通过实践项目,培养学生的数据分析和模型设计能力。
-
游戏开发与虚拟现实:学习游戏开发的基本知识和技能,如Unity、Unreal Engine等。了解虚拟现实技术的原理和应用,培养学生的创造力和团队合作能力。
-
项目实践与竞赛参与:通过实践项目和参与编程竞赛,让学生将所学知识应用到实际项目中,提升实际操作能力和解决问题的能力。
通过参与少儿编程免费课程,学生可以系统地学习编程知识和技能,培养创新思维和解决问题的能力,为未来的学习和职业发展打下坚实的基础。
1年前 -
-
少儿编程免费课程通常涵盖以下内容:
-
编程基础知识:少儿编程课程的第一步通常是学习基础的编程概念和术语,如算法、变量、循环和条件语句等。学生将学习如何使用编程语言来解决问题,并开始编写简单的代码。
-
编程语言:少儿编程课程通常会教授一种或多种编程语言,如Scratch、Python、JavaScript等。学生将学习这些语言的语法和用法,并使用它们来编写不同的程序。
-
计算机科学概念:除了编程语言,少儿编程课程还会介绍一些计算机科学的基本概念,如数据结构、算法、计算机网络和人工智能等。学生将了解这些概念的原理和应用,并学会如何将它们应用到自己的编程项目中。
-
创意编程项目:为了激发学生的创造力和动手能力,少儿编程课程通常会包含一些创意编程项目,如游戏设计、动画制作和网页开发等。学生将学习如何设计和实现自己的创意项目,并在编程过程中培养解决问题和团队合作的能力。
-
编程实践和项目管理:在少儿编程课程中,学生将有机会进行实践和项目管理。他们将参与编程挑战和项目竞赛,学习如何规划、组织和管理自己的编程项目。这将帮助他们培养解决问题、团队合作和时间管理等重要的技能。
总之,少儿编程免费课程旨在通过教授编程基础知识、编程语言、计算机科学概念、创意编程项目以及实践和项目管理等内容,帮助学生培养编程思维、解决问题和团队合作等重要的技能。
1年前 -
-
少儿编程免费课程通常会涵盖以下内容:
-
计算机基础知识:介绍计算机的基本组成部分和工作原理,包括硬件和软件的概念,操作系统的功能等。
-
编程语言入门:通过简单易懂的方式介绍编程语言的基本概念和语法,帮助学生建立起编程思维和逻辑思维,培养他们的创造力和解决问题的能力。
-
程序设计与算法:介绍常见的程序设计概念和算法,如循环、条件判断、函数等,帮助学生理解如何用代码解决实际问题。
-
网页设计与开发:学习网页设计的基本原理和技巧,了解HTML、CSS、JavaScript等相关知识,培养学生的网页设计和开发能力。
-
游戏开发:通过学习游戏开发的基本概念和技术,帮助学生了解游戏开发的流程和原理,培养他们的创意和团队合作能力。
-
机器人编程:介绍机器人编程的基本原理和技巧,让学生了解机器人的工作原理和编程控制,培养他们的创新思维和动手能力。
-
数据分析与可视化:学习如何使用编程语言处理和分析数据,并通过可视化工具将数据呈现出来,培养学生的数据分析和表达能力。
-
应用开发:通过学习应用开发的基本原理和技术,帮助学生了解应用开发的流程和方法,培养他们的创新能力和实践能力。
这些内容旨在通过系统性的学习和实践,培养学生的计算思维、创新思维和解决问题的能力,为他们未来的学习和职业发展打下坚实的基础。
1年前 -